Earlsfield Court is a luxury 72 bed care home that provides the most luxurious surroundings and the very best in care and support for our residential and dementia residents.
The Activities Co-ordinator role involves planning and facilitating stimulating activities, promoting independence and choice to suit the different needs and interests of the residents. This is a hands-on working role and includes internal and external communication about activities-focused programmes for our residents.
The calendar of events can include fitness, arts & crafts, musical events and group historical discussions as well as trips out to various places of interest.
We are looking for you to introduce appropriate activities for older people which support independence and to identify activities in the surrounding areas that will assist our residents to integrate into the local community.
